23rd September - Reclaim the Night - Meeting at the 167 Centre, Spring Bank in Hull at 7pm
|
|
Reclaim the Night is usually a campaign/event about violence against women and children that have been
happening around the world since the 1970's. Often these are women-only events, but they can also
be open events with women-only spaces, providing a safe environment where women feel empowered by
an atmosphere of female solidarity.
|
|
A Reclaim the Night march is about raising awareness of issues such as the right to be safe on the streets
at night, and to highlight local safety concerns such as poor lighting, lack of CCTV cameras, high crime no-go areas, etc...
|
.
|
We plan to have a Reclaim the Night march in Hull that will be an open event. Although it is acknowledged
that women are among those in most fear of crime on the streets at night, it is also important to remember
that the elderly of both sexes have a fear of going out after dark, as do those of both sexes from ethnic
communities and also LGBT communities.
Parents too fear for the safety of their children and young people being out at night, the streets not being
safe places for them to be.
